Update 2/6/23:
Murphy's Indoor State Meet RESULTS
Sophomore and school record holder, Chayce Rodgers competed in the 60m dash and finished the indoor season in the top 15 in the state and top 5 among sophomores. Great job Chayce! Seniors Jeremiah Turner and Kingsley Aliozor each ran season-best times to score points for our team in open events! Kinglsey improved his 60m hurdle time to 8.77 seconds finishing 6th in the state! Jeremiah was our school's high point scorer finishing 4th in the 400m dash with a season best time of 50.79 seconds! In the relays, our 4x2 and 4x4 teams each scored points making us one of the best relay teams in the state! These guys showed what Panther Pride really means. Outdoor season is going to be our time to shine! Great job guys!
Update 1/30/23: Last Chance Meet (JAN 27) RESULTS:
Chayce Rodgers set the school record in the 60m dash making him the fastest in Murphy history in the 60 meter dash! Congrats, Chayce! Jaylon Edney and Brandon Bendolph both improved their 60m dash time as well! Kingsley Aliozor improved his time in the 60m Hurdles to qualify for State in 3 events. Jeremiah Turner, Brandon Bendolph, Kenny Riggins and Kingsley Aliozor ran a great 4x4 relay to end the meet also qualifying our team to compete at State! Great job, Panthers!!!!!

Team Fundraisers & Fees
The Track & Field team at Murphy is a “self-sustaining” athletic organization. As such, we receive no financial assistance from the school or any other entity. We are responsible for raising money for any activities in which we wish to participate. With that said, we require 100% commitment to fund raising efforts because the proceeds will be enjoyed by 100% of the team. We currently have 3 fundraising opportunities employed throughout our outdoor season.
Our first fundraising opportunity is hosting middle school meets at Murphy. We currently host 4 middle school meets, all of which occur on Thursdays in March. We are required to collect a spectator admission fee or “gate.” In addition, we will receive an “entry fee” from each team competing in those meets. If we are allowed to have concessions, we will.
Our final fundraising opportunity is cohosting the Mobile County Championships in April. We get to collect a spectator admission fee or “gate” and team entry fees. This meet costs us a LOT of money to put on but we usually make all of it back and then a little profit. If we are allowed to have concessions, we will.
Uniform Fee: $60 or $90 due on or before FEB 15th, 2023 - See "Uniform Sale Page" under files below for options and prices.
The uniform fee is used to purchase a competition top and bottom. Athletes are required to compete in "school-issued" competition uniforms. Once an athlete has purchased his or her uniform, they may keep it forever. They may also use this uniform for future seasons. Once purchased, the uniform becomes the athlete’s responsibility. If lost or damaged, the athlete must purchase an additional uniform top for $35, bottom for $35, or both for $70. NOTE: Uniform price may depend on style. ALSO, If you have a current uniform, you are NOT required to purchase a new uniform. See "Uniform Sale Page" under files below for options and prices.
Team Fee: $100 due on or before FEB 24th, 2023
The team fee covers our team’s entry costs to compete in track meets during the outdoor season. It also helps us purchase equipment such as hurdles, crossbars, and other various equipment necessary to host meets at Murphy and participate in a variety of events.
